President Trump issued an govt order final week making a Make America Wholesome Once more Fee, to be chaired by Well being and Human Providers Secretary Robert F. Kennedy, Jr. Amongst different targets, the fee will study “prevalence of and menace posed by the prescription of sel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ors [SSRIs], antipsychotics, temper stabilizers, stimulants, and weight-loss medicine.”

Kennedy has been outspoken on the hazard of SSRIs, linking them to high school shootings and stating that members of his household “had a a lot worse time getting off of SSRIs than they’ve getting off of heroin.”

Kennedy’s views mortify the mainstream media. The Washington Submit did a hefty piece portraying Kennedy’s fee as extra harmful than any medicine prescribed to kids. To find absolutely the fact, the Submit turned to the CEO of the American Psychiatric Affiliation, who assured the Submit that “psychiatric medicine might be very efficient and customarily are given to kids rigorously after front-line remedies equivalent to speak remedy.”

Many years in the past, who would have anticipated an apology for Adderall, Prozac, Zoloft, and comparable medicine to sound like a pitch for Kellogg’s breakfast cereals? Prescription drug use is skyrocketing. Antidepressant prescriptions for younger People aged 12 to 25 elevated by 66% between 2016 and 2022.

The New York Instances reported final 12 months that many younger individuals have been left worse off because of “psychological well being interventions.” The Instances showcased psychiatric “prevalence inflation” – an enormous enhance in reported psychological sickness amongst youngsters who’re inspired to view regular emotions as grave maladies requiring intervention. Oxford College psychologist Lucy Foulkes noticed that college packages are “creating this message that youngsters are weak, they’re more likely to have issues, and the answer is to outsource them to an expert.” 

Foulkes defined that “consciousness efforts” spur younger individuals “to interpret and report milder types of misery as psychological well being issues.” Submitting such complaints “leads some people to expertise a real enhance in signs, as a result of labeling misery as a psychological well being drawback can have an effect on a person’s self-concept and conduct in a method that’s in the end self-fulfilling.”

Like a New Yorker cartoon from the Fifties, psychiatric diagnoses have change into standing symbols, propelled by snake oil “social-emotional studying” packages. College of Southern California scientific psychologist Darby Saxbe warns that psychological sickness labels have “change into an identification marker that makes individuals really feel particular and distinctive. That’s a giant drawback as a result of this contemporary concept that anxiousness is an identification provides individuals a hard and fast mindset, telling them that is who they’re and shall be sooner or later.” Psychiatric labels can change into a ball-and-chain that individuals drag behind them. Countless classroom displays on psychological well being spur “co-rumination” – excessively speaking about one’s issues – which evokes recollections of first dates from hell.

Hungarian-American psychiatrist Thomas Szasz warned within the final century, “Psychiatrists manufacture psychological diagnoses the way in which the Vatican manufactures saints.” However protests by Szasz and different dissident shrinks did nothing to stop a sham stampede.

The American Psychiatric Affiliation’s Diagnostic and Statistical Handbook of Psychological Problems (DSM) now lists greater than 300 psychological diseases, 5 occasions as many because it specified within the Nineteen Sixties. Dr. Allen Frances, writing in Psychology At present, warned that the newest DSM contained “many modifications that appear clearly unsafe and scientifically unsound” and is “more likely to result in large over-diagnosis and dangerous over-medication.”

After the DSM redefined autism within the Nineties, the autism fee “rapidly multiplied nearly 100 fold.” Thanks to a different DSM redefinition, the “variety of American kids and adolescents handled for bipolar dysfunction elevated 40-fold” between 1993 and 2004, the New York Instances reported. Psychiatrist Laurent Mottron complained in 2023 that the newest model of the DSM “is stuffed with obscure and trivial definitions and ambiguous language that ensures extra individuals fall into varied, irregular classes.”

The DSM supplies a highway map for federal legislation. The People with Disabilities Act (ADA) compels colleges and universities to offer “cheap lodging” to college students who declare to have a incapacity, bodily or psychological. Even earlier than the pandemic, as much as 25% of scholars at prime faculties have been “categorized as disabled, largely due to mental-health points equivalent to despair or anxiousness, entitling them to a widening array of particular lodging like longer time to take exams,” the Wall Road Journal reported in 2018. Related string-pulling happens for the rigorous entrance exams for New York Metropolis’s elite excessive colleges, the place “white college students…are 10 occasions as probably as Asian college students to have a [disability] designation that permits additional time,” the New York Instances reported.

Between 2008 and 2019, the variety of undergraduate college students recognized with anxiousness elevated by 134%, 106% for despair, 57% for bipolar dysfunction, 72% for ADHD, 67% for schizophrenia, and 100% for anorexia, based on the Nationwide Faculty Well being Evaluation. College students’ struggles skyrocketed after Covid shutdowns. A Boston College evaluation of scholars on nearly 400 campuses in 2022 discovered that “60% of the respondents met the qualifying standards for ‘a number of psychological well being issues, an almost 50% enhance from 2013.’” However awarding infinite psychiatric Purple Hearts will do nothing to assist faculty graduates modify to the challenges of life past the classroom.

I acknowledged that the DSM was turning into unhinged after attending the 1986 annual assembly of the American Psychiatric Affiliation in Washington. Listed here are some riffs from a Detroit Information op-ed I wrote at the moment:

The APA served attendees a batch of freshly-ordained psychological diseases, together with “premenstrual dysphoric dysfunction.” The APA says signs of this “psychological sickness” embody “irritability,” “marked fatigue,” and “detrimental analysis of self.” In response to the APA’s definition, a 3rd of all ladies go loopy as soon as a month.

The second newly ordained psychological sickness is “self-defeating persona kind,” beforehand often known as widespread or garden-variety masochism. The signs for this grade dysfunction embody, “complaints, straight or not directly, about being unappreciated,” “repeatedly turns down alternatives for pleasure,” and “stays in relationships wherein others… benefit from her or him.” Carry on the Valium!

The third “discovery” was assured to boost the APA’s recognition with trial legal professionals. The APA tentatively determined that anybody who persistently fantasizes about or actively forces a non-consenting particular person to have intercourse suffers from “paraphilic rapism.” In different phrases, an individual must be nuts to rape any individual. As one protester on the APA’s assembly declared, “Sexual assault is against the law – not a psychological dysfunction.” The Committee of Ladies of the APA mentioned the brand new class would “present an instantaneous madness plea for anybody charged with rape.”

If shrinks solely cleaned out individuals’s wallets, then they’d be no extra dangerous than your common politician. However psychiatrists these days routinely depend on mind-numbering medicine and mind-shattering electrical shock remedies. Some psychological sufferers are growing Parkinson’s illness signs because of years of heavy remedy. Electrical shock “remedy” – except for being a terrifying expertise – typically causes everlasting reminiscence loss, thus making it more durable for a affected person to deal with actuality.

Now we have new psychological diseases not due to new breakthroughs in understanding the thoughts, however as a result of psychiatrists need more cash and extra energy over the remainder of us. Shrinks usually have a poor batting common for curing identified psychological issues – however that has not stopped them from creating new “diseases” that supposedly they alone can deal with. However a con artist with an MD continues to be a con artist.

My carping did nothing to sluggish the white-coated hucksters. In 2019, the American Psychological Affiliation formally designated conventional masculinity as a de facto psychological sickness. Their new tips particularly state that “stoicism” and different traits are “on the entire, dangerous.” Did Marcus Aurelius spin in his grave? Apparently, as an alternative of toughing out challenges, persons are presupposed to spend their lives whimpering to shrinks and getting appropriately drugged. No less than previous to the present administration, the Meals and Drug Administration has been a shill for Huge Pharma and is unlikely to show or admit the long-term hurt from medicine that may partially numb minds.

Psychiatrists have helped some people higher perceive themselves and deal extra deftly with on a regular basis actuality. However bogus psychological diseases have turned tens of millions of wholesome People into “psychological sufferers,” based on Dr. Allen Frances. 

However this peril additionally profoundly endangers freedom. The profusion of latest diagnostic labels encourages individuals to view themselves as psychologically fragile. Really, the People with Disabilities Act rewards individuals who demand “cheap lodging” (additional time for assessments, no deadlines, and so on.) as a result of they’re depressed or anxious. These incentives create a downward politico-psychological spiral.

Kennedy’s fee will report back to Trump inside 100 days on the “potential over-utilization of remedy” and different unrecognized well being perils in America. Hopefully, the fee will ship a surprising, well-documented report that may assist individuals acknowledge how psychiatrists have concocted labels which have left tens of millions of People at their mercy.
